Original article address: the simplest anti-If code
The basic problem is that ifs createDependencies, coupling between modules (methods, objects, components,Etc.) and increases possible paths inside our code (which reducesLegibility ).
An if
{Code ...}
$ Pet = array (["name"] => array ('','', '') [" age "] => array ('','', ''); if ($ pet) {echo $ pet} the specific code above is output only when the array has a value. I use if to identify failure.
Reply content:
$ Pet = array (["name"]
Use Teensy to simulate the e-mapreduce x card and crack the feasibility of the e-mapreduce X-class access control system.
The previous day, Open started Teensy ++ 2.0. Therefore, we studied Teensy ++ 2.0 simulation eminix and conducted a brute-force
The previous day, Open started Teensy ++ 2.0. Therefore, we studied Teensy ++ 2.0 simulation eminix and conducted a brute-force cracking test on the access control of eminix, the following is the relevant code and content.
What is low frequency?
A few days ago open started the teensy++2.0 simulation em410x, and for the em410x of access to a brute force test, the following is the relevant code and content.What is low frequency? What is em410x?First of all, I have to mention the low-frequency
This library primarily provides access to the UNICODE character set defined by RFC3454. When we need to compare the Internet domain name is the same, we need to compare the host name on the internet is the same, or more precisely to compare the
Zoj_3256
When I first learned the plug-in DP, I began to torture me. At that time, I failed to win this question, mainly because I didn't understand it at the time: ① for the N power representing the adjacent matrix of a graph, the element at the (
The system installs libcurl 7.19 and the compiled dynamic library is libcurl. so.4.Your program is compiled in libcurl 7.15 and uses libcurl. so.3. You just need to make a soft link:Perform the following operations based on your 32-bit or 64-bit
JUnit4.8.2 source code analysis-5.1 Statement compound command
Abstract class StatementCommand in Command mode, There is only one public synchronized actvoidEvaluate() Throws Throwable;
As the Runner of Invoker in command mode, various Statement
In order to adapt different items to different interested attribute's analytic storage, the data storage structure adopts the vertical attribute list method, that is, a URL page multiple attributes store multiple records, and corresponding storage
This article introduces you to the solution that libcurl. so.3 cannot be found after libcurl upgrade. I hope it will help you.
The system installs libcurl 7.19 and the compiled dynamic library is libcurl. so.4.
Your program is compiled in libcurl 7.1
Exception (Exception) is a new feature in C + +, which provides a way to structure errors in a structured manner so that the program can easily separate exception handling from the wrong program, and in use, its syntax is fairly concise enough to
This article today to introduce you to a Libcurl upgrade can not find libcurl.so.3 solution to the law, I hope to help you friends.
The system is Libcurl version 7.19, the compiled dynamic library is libcurl.so.4
Its own program is compiled in the
Read the Web page data into memory through Libcurl for further processing.
Key code:
BOOL readtocontentbuff (const char* URL, string& content) {curl* conn = NULL;
Curlcode code = Curle_failed_init;
Char Errorbuffer[curl_error_size];
conn =
Demand:A, read a| in turn b| C three files and terminates immediately if there is a failure.B, simultaneous reading a| b| C three files and terminates immediately if there is a failure.First, callback需求A: Let read = function (code) {if (code)
Demand:
A, read a| in turn b| C three files and terminates immediately if there is a failure.B, simultaneous reading a| b| C three files and terminates immediately if there is a failure.First, callback
需求A:
Let read = function (code) {if (code)
Encoding and cropping AlgorithmDraw a window with any color, draw a line segment with a color, and crop the line segment using the encoding cropping algorithm. The cropping process must be demonstrated. The image before cropping should be drawn.
Self-expressionCodeFeatures
1. the return value of the Code has clear meanings.
Check a registrationProgramThis is written in non-self-expression mode.
1 Public String registerlesson ( Int Userid, Int Lessonid ){ 2 Int Code =
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.